Good Week On The Course For Bobcat Golfers
The South Loup golfers had an incredibly successful week on the links this past week, bringing home multiple medals from both JV and varsity meets.
The varsity team traveled to Mullen on Thursday to compete in the Mid-Nebraska Activities Conference (MNAC) tournament. Despite the winds, the team played spectacularly. As a team, they placed 3rd with 382 points - a new season record, nearly 20 strokes off their previous season-best.
“I thought this would be a chance to shoot under 400, and we ended up with a 378,” said head coach Jarod Rush. “By far our best day.”
Junior Dawson Doggett had 89 strokes, also a new season record, and an 8th place finish. Joey Sallach also shot an 89, for a 7th place finish, and a new season record by 10 strokes.
Grant Hrupka also set a new season record for himself with a 99 - a full 5 strokes off his previous season best.
Last Monday, the Bobcats hosted 20 JV golfers at the Arnold Golf Course and claimed four of the top 10 spots on the finisher’s list.
Dylan Handley was the top golfer of the day, hitting a 51 on the 9-hole course, to earn the gold medal. Kaden Paulsen and Brady Brestel finished 3rd and 4th, each shooting a 54. Freshman Haydn Stretesky finished in 6th place, with 56 strokes.
On Friday, the JV team had their second meet of the week at Mullen for a quick 9 holes of play. Brestel and Stretesky each had a total of 45 strokes to end up 1st and 2nd on the day.
“Brady and Haydn are both playing well and pushing for a varsity spot,” said Rush.
Neltje Reiff and Kaden Paulsen also brought home medals from the Mullen JV meet.
The Bobcats season continues on Thursday for the St. Pat’s Invitational at Rivers Edge Golf Course in North Platte with tee-off at 9 a.m.
